The multimode oscillator properties of a square array of van der Pol oscillators coupled by inductances are analyzed in the quasiharmonic approximation. The criteria for discriminating the stability of single, nonresonant double, and degenerate modes are shown. Two fundamental techniques are employed in the analysis. One is the equivalent-linearization technique developed by Kryloff and Bogoliuboff. The other is mode analysis. The analytical and experimental results for a (3 x 4)-section array are discussed as an example of the method.
